Description

VHA | EKHCS | SPS DEPARTMENT | WATER PURIFICATION TESTING AND PM&R SERVICES
Contractor will provide, install, monitor, maintain and repair/replace, if necessary, a critical water system capable of producing water that meets all AAMI ST108 standards for critical and utility water utilized in SPS, following all applicable tables in ST108 (2,4,5,6)
Incoming water to both sites (Topeka and Leavenworth) are extremely different and will require differing amounts of regular filter changes. It may be advisable to install a sand type filter in the system at the Topeka site.
Contractor will provide a monthly written report showing continued compliance with AAMI ST108 standards to the COR at each campus, Topeka, and Leavenworth.
